Editing Sounds
You can modify your recorded sounds by cutting or copying
and pasting from one clip to another. Follow these steps:
1
Select an image that has an audio clip.
2
Click the Audio Edit button
the Audio menu. The sound wave window opens:
3
Click and drag to select a section of the audio clip or the
entire clip. You can perform the following operations:
Click the Play button to hear the section you
selected.
Click Cut to remove the section.
Click Copy to copy it.
Select another image and click Paste to add the
sound clip to the new image.

Deleting Sounds
To delete an audio clip, follow these steps:
1
Select the image with the sound you want to delete.
2
Select Delete from the Edit menu or press the Delete
key on your keyboard. The following message appears:
3
Check the Only delete the audio box, then click Yes .
